top of page

COMP SCI

10 HOURS

Beginner

Computer Science Principles Lvl 1

Students will learn the principles of Computer Science while picking up Python!

Platform:

Python

AGES 15 - 18

Suitable for learners aged 15 - 18.

Beginner

Prerequisites: Python Programming Lvl 1

COURSE LENGTH

10 Hours | 5 Days

Course INFORMATION

This course introduces aspiring learners to the art of programming and is suitable for students with or without prior coding experience. Students learn how to think algorithmically and solve problems efficiently while exploring key computer science concepts such as abstraction, algorithms, and data structures. Python is used as the primary programming language, giving students a strong and versatile foundation for further study.

Learning Outcomes

Students will learn how to work with different data types and operators, structure code using control flow, and build programs using functions and data structures. They will be introduced to abstraction and algorithmic thinking, learn how to use libraries and modules effectively, and apply their skills by building small to medium-sized Python projects.

What You'll Get

Certificate of Completion

Receive an official certificate recognising your achievement and participation.

Take-Home Project

Bring home a completed project created during the programme, ready to showcase or build on further.

Core Skills & Knowledge

Develop a strong foundation in key concepts and practical skills relevant to the subject area.

Learning Resources Access

Enjoy access to curated learning materials to support continued learning beyond the bootcamp.

EZA Merchandise

Take home exclusive EZA goodies as part of the bootcamp experience.

*Programme content and inclusions are subject to change based on the selected bootcamp.

Think like a programmer.

Learn logical problem-solving and Python fundamentals.

Screenshot 2026-01-13 021437.png

Course content

This course is for

    - Students interested in Computer Science!
    - Those who enjoy problem solving!
    - Students considering a Computer Science degree

What You'll Cover

    - Creating complete projects!
    - Core CS concepts (e.g):
    - Data Structures
    - Introduction to abstraction
    - Introduction to algorithms
    - A variety of CS challenges!

Skills You'll Gain

    - Apply Python for logical coding
    - Solve problems methodically
    - Explore basic computational thinking

Other Perks

    - Linked to formal computer science curriculum
    - In-road to official Certification
    - In-road to IGCSE/A-Level/IB Computer Science Modules
    - Supplementary resources for continuous learning!

MYR 690

5 Days, 10 Hours Lesson Time

In-Centre AND Online Options Available

How big is the class size? Is there a minimum class size?

Class sizes typically range between 4-8 students. There is a minimum number of 3 students needed for group classes and holiday boot camps

What are the payment options?

Payments can be made by online/ATM bank transfer. Details can be found in our enrollment acknowledgement email.

How are Online classes conducted?

Online classes will be held via a private Google Meets link that will be shared with participants before the start of the course.

What do I need to prepare before the class?

Please ensure that all necessary software (if any) are installed on your computer before the start of each course. Instructions will be sent via e-mail informing students on what they will need to do before the course begins. 

What’s next after Holiday Camps?

Our Day Camps are designed to connect with our Regular Courses, allowing you to carry on with your learning on the same topic. Alternatively you may choose to dive into something new and exciting.

FAQ

bottom of page